Geography – 6
th Grade will begin their study of Europe this week. Monday will have an overview of the physical features of the continent and a look at resources and climates. The first area of study will be Southern Europe where we will examine Spain, Portugal, Italy, Malta, Greece and the Mediterranean Islands. We will also begin our research and planning for the European Festival which is scheduled for April 21.
World History – 7
th Grade begins their study of the Renaissance and Reformation this week. We will examine events from the Medieval Times and see how they led to the Renaissance and look at the impact of the Renaissance on Europe and the World. Students will also start preparations for the Renaissance Faire which is scheduled for April 21.
US History – 8
th Grade will close out our study of Reconstruction by finishing the PBS video Reconstruction: The Second Civil War. We have had some really good discussion during the video about the social history of our nation during this difficult transition time. We will take a quick look at the Real Wild West and then begin a unit on the Roaring Twenties that will include the Radio Broadcast and the 1929 New Years Eve Soiree.
